14:05 – Maghlaak

The Charlie Hills-trained MAGHLAAK (NAP) could be a lightly raced 4yo to follow and, although his previous turf runs have been on soft and heavy going, his illustrious pedigree provides optimism he will be versatile ground-wise. Thunder Max could be best of the rest now back on better ground, with Spirit Of The Bay next on the list.

14:40 – Always Love You

The standard is set by ALWAYS LOVE YOU, who showed promise at Windsor in a race that has thrown up a couple of winners since. Closely matched Easterby fillies Lady Dandylion and Patasola are on the next rung of the form ladder. Nicely bred newcomer China Trade is second choice overall, while Chic Colombine and Tiora are other interesting types among the debutantes.

15:15 – Sweet Harmony

Two-time Listed winner Gale Force Maya holds leading form claims now back on better ground but this could go to the 3-year-old SWEET HARMONY, who has shown considerable sprinting potential in 7f Group races. Makarova shaped as though she would improve for her reappearance run and could be set for another good season, while the step back up to 6f is worth exploring with Get Ahead.

15:50 – Mary Bagot

Some very interesting newcomers and preference is for MARY BAGOT, who is from a fine family and whose trainer George Scott has made a good start with his 2yos this year. The Karl Burke-trained Fallen Angel is second choice ahead of Lady Of Leisure for Andrew Balding.

16:25 – Sub Rosa

The Roger Varian-trained SUB ROSA was a promising fourth on her debut at Newmarket last October and is taken to make a winning reappearance. Zouzanna could be a big danger, however, having shown strong form last autumn when runner-up on her first two starts. Ithra was a good second at Yarmouth last time and is third choice.

17:00 – Aurora Dawn

This is all about AURORA DAWN, who will be very tough to beat under a 6lb penalty if reproducing the form of her comfortable big-field handicap win at Newmarket last Friday. Pearl Eye was in good form last month and could be best of the rest, although Whatacracker could provide a value straight forecast option on his second run for the in-form Mark Walford.

17:30 – Al Hargah

Soft going may well have been against AL HARGAH in her first two handicaps and today’s better ground could help her rediscover the promise shown at Windsor last October. She earns the vote ahead of handicap newcomer Calleveryoneuknow, who represents the in-form Amy Murphy. Yarmouth winner Dog Fox is open to further improvement, while Wadacre Gomez retains potential.
